On A Lighter Note: French Mayors Duel With Traffic Signs

On A Lighter Note: French Mayors Duel With Traffic Signs

Proving once again that juvenile governmental feuds aren't solely the province of the New York state legislature or the South Korean parliament, the mayors of two Parisian suburbs have installed contradictory street signage just make a point -- and to make drivers furious.

In a nutshell: the conservative mayor of Levallois-Perret was tired of traffic clogging up his boulevards, so he converted one of the area's primary thoroughfares into a one-way street, with traffic pointed directly into the adjacent neighborhood of Clichy-la-Garenne. TDI, we hardly knew ye. Dispensed before birth, now merely a dream of the clean, high-mileage supercar, how should we mourn the death of the Audi R8 V12 TDI diesel--which Audi now says it won't build after all? First revealed at the 2008 Detroit auto show as the Audi R8 TDI Concept, then updated as the 2009 Audi R8 Le Mans Concept at last fall's Paris Motor Show, the oil-burning R8 rocked a 6.0-liter twin-turbocharged V12 diesel. What's that? A diesel supercar? Yep. Just check the stats: 500 horsepower is impressive in anyone's book. But the torque--at a stunning 738 pound-feet--was jaw-dropping.
